EP63: Clear Wins: The Psychology of Simplicity w/ Ben Guttmann
Wednesday May 07, 2025
Wednesday May 07, 2025
In this episode, David sits down with marketing expert and author Ben Guttmann to unpack the real reason most communication fails: complexity. Ben shares his 5 principles of message simplicity, the science behind fluency, and tactical tips leaders can use to clarify their message—whether they’re on a stage, writing emails, or building a brand. If you’ve ever wondered why your message isn’t landing, this episode is your wake-up call.
Topics Covered:
- The fluency model of communication
- Why most leaders overcomplicate their message
- The 5 principles of simple messaging
- How to write like a human (and not a press release)
- Storytelling, branding, and the shift from “authenticity” to “vibes”
- Why personal brands outperform mid-tier legacy brands
- Practical branding advice for young professionals

Guest Bio:
Ben Guttmann is a marketing and communication expert and the author of Simply Put: Why Clear Messages Win and How to Design Them. He’s the former managing partner of Digital Natives Group and currently teaches digital marketing at Baruch College. His mission: help brands and leaders simplify their message to cut through the noise and connect more effectively.
